Moscow: Russian President Vladimir Putin discussed strengthening relations between the two countries in a phone call today, Monday, with his South African counterpart, Cyril Ramaphosa. The two leaders also discussed issues of mutual interest.
According to National Iraqi News Agency, the Russian Presidency (Kremlin) released a statement indicating that “Given the South African side’s interest in facilitating the search for ways to resolve the Ukrainian crisis peacefully, President Putin outlined Russia’s fundamental position on the need to eliminate the root causes of the conflict and ensure Russia’s security interests.”
